Seok, Soonhwa; DaCosta, Boaventura; Yu, Byeong Min – Education and Training in Autism and Developmental Disabilities, 2015
The present study compared a spelling practice intervention using a tablet personal computer (PC) and picture cards with three students diagnosed with developmental disabilities. An alternating-treatments design with a non-concurrent multiple-baseline across participants was used. The aims of the present study were: (a) to determine if…

Hedrick, Deborah K.; McDaniels, Carl – School Counselor, 1987
Surveyed 676 high school students who had used Virginia Vital Information for Education and Work Career Search and the Ohio Vocational Interest Survey II in their career counseling and guidance programs to determine use and satisfaction with the Career Search. Recommendations for school counseling programs based on results are listed. (NB)
